Radio: World of Brass

Plenty of great music to enjoy from John Maines in the run up to Christmas

On air
 

John Maines invites you to listen to World of Brass Radio
A new programme every Friday heard 24/7 52 weeks!

Some great brass music from 5th December, including the new Nationals 2014 CD and a tribute to the great Arthur Butterworth.
